I can add plt.clf()
after this line in the current PR: https://github.com/choderalab/assaytools/blob/master/scripts/quickmodel.py#L422
Think this will be sufficient?
from assaytools.
I believe the error message is explicitly telling you to close the figure with plt.close()
, so no, I don't think clearing the figure immediately before creating a new one with plt.figure()
would do the trick. You should plt.close(fig1)
after the fig1.savefig()
call if you don't need the figure anymore.
